Direct comparison of every spec from each device profile.
| Specification | FENiX Mini | G Pen Hyer |
|---|---|---|
| Price (USD) | $95 | $250 |
| Device Type | Portable | Portable |
| Heating Type | Convection | Conduction |
| Heat Up Time | ~30 seconds | — |
| Temperature Range | 160°C - 221°C | 180°C - 220°C (356°F - 428°F) |
| Chamber Capacity | ~0.15g | ~0.5g |
| Battery Type | Internal 18500 | External Battery Pack |
| Battery Capacity | 1600mAh | 6000mAh |
| Battery Life | <50 minutes | — |
| Charging | Micro USB | USB-C |
| Charge Time | <2 hours | 2.5 - 3 hours |
| Dimensions | 80x25x50mm | — |
| Weight | 135 grams | — |
| Power Adjustment | Digital (precise) | Digital Control - 5 Stage Modular |
| Chamber Material | Stainless Steel | Ceramic |
| Concentrate Support | Yes | Yes |
| Brand | FENiX | Grenco Science |
| Country of Manufacture | China | — |
| Display Type | — | LED Light User Interface |
| Haptic Feedback | — | No |
| Heating Element | — | Stainless Steel |
| Manufacturer | South Reed Technology Co | — |
| Release Date | 2017 | 2022 |
| Session Style | Session | Session |
| Warranty | 1 year | — |
The biggest practical difference is price tier: the FENiX Mini sits at $95 while the G Pen Hyer is $250, a gap of about $155 that puts them in different buying brackets.
FENiX Mini is the cheaper option at $95 compared with $250 for the G Pen Hyer, about $155 less. Live retailer pricing can shift, so confirm before buying.
FENiX Mini uses convection heating, while the G Pen Hyer uses conduction. Heating style influences flavor profile, vapor density, and how forgiving the device is to draw technique.
G Pen Hyer has the larger chamber at ~0.5g, versus ~0.15g on the FENiX Mini. A bigger bowl means fewer reloads on long sessions; a smaller one suits microdosing and quicker bowls.
FENiX Mini fully charges in <2 hours, ahead of 2.5 - 3 hours on the G Pen Hyer.
FENiX Mini is the better pick if low-profile use matters. It's tagged as stealth or pocket-friendly in our database, while the G Pen Hyer is more conspicuous in hand and harder to keep out of sight.
Both devices support concentrate use, typically via an included or aftermarket pad or insert. Check the manual for the recommended approach for each.
